Lubricants Guide

Water-based lube

The all-rounder. Safe with every toy material (silicone, TPE, latex), easy to clean, washes out of fabric. A good default. Water-based dries faster than silicone, but a spritz of water reactivates most formulas.

Silicone-based lube

Lasts longer, doesn't dry, and works in water — ideal for shower play, long sessions, and serious glide. The one rule: never use silicone lube with silicone toys. It degrades the surface over time. Perfect with TPE strokers, glass, metal, and skin-to-skin.

Hybrid and specialty lubes

Hybrid lubes split the difference — mostly water-based with a small silicone fraction for extra longevity, usually still silicone-toy-safe. Check the label. Anal-specific lubes run thicker and cling longer; we generally recommend against numbing formulas — pain is information, and you want to feel what your body's telling you. Flavoured lubes are formulated for taste and safety. Oil-based lubes feel great but aren't latex-condom safe and can stain fabric.

Matching lube to your setup

Match lube to toy material, check latex compatibility if you use condoms, and patch-test any new formula on your inner wrist first. When in doubt, water-based is the safe starting point.
